Understanding San Jose's Climate
San Jose experiences a Mediterranean climate, characterized by warm, dry summers and mild, wet winters. This consistent weather pattern makes it a popular destination.
Average Temperatures and Seasonal Variations
- Summer (June-August): Average highs in the mid-80s°F (around 29°C), with low humidity. This is the peak season for outdoor activities.
- Fall (September-November): Pleasant temperatures, with average highs in the 70s°F (around 24°C). This season offers ideal weather for sightseeing.
- Winter (December-February): Mild temperatures with average highs in the 60s°F (around 18°C) and lows in the 40s°F (around 4°C). Expect occasional rainfall.
- Spring (March-May): Temperatures gradually rise from the 60s°F (around 18°C) to the 70s°F (around 24°C). It is a beautiful time to visit as flowers bloom throughout the city.
The Role of Microclimates in San Jose

Best Times to Visit San Jose
The most pleasant weather typically occurs during the spring (April-May) and fall (September-October). Summer is ideal for those who prefer warm, dry conditions, while winter offers milder temperatures compared to other regions.
Seasonal Recommendations
- Spring: Ideal for blooming flowers, moderate temperatures, and outdoor activities.
- Summer: Perfect for enjoying the sunshine, but be prepared for potential heat waves.
- Fall: Offers comfortable temperatures and fewer crowds. Consider visiting during the fall for the best experience.
- Winter: Generally mild, but with the possibility of rain.

Activities to Enjoy Based on the Weather

Sunny Days
- Explore Parks and Gardens: Visit the Japanese Friendship Garden or Almaden Quicksilver County Park.
- Hiking and Biking: Explore trails in the Santa Cruz Mountains.
- Outdoor Dining: Enjoy meals at restaurants with outdoor seating.
Rainy Days
- Museums and Galleries: Visit the Tech Interactive or the San Jose Museum of Art.
- Indoor Entertainment: Catch a movie or visit a local brewery.
- Shopping: Explore the many shopping malls and boutiques.
FAQ About San Jose Weather
What is the best time of year to visit San Jose?
The best times to visit San Jose are during the spring (April-May) and fall (September-October) for pleasant weather.
How often does it rain in San Jose?
San Jose experiences most of its rainfall during the winter months, with relatively dry summers.
Does San Jose get snow?
Snow is rare in San Jose. It typically only occurs in the higher elevations of the surrounding mountains.
